Mastering its Art of Organic Soil: Secrets for Thriving Gardens
Unlock the mystery of organic soil and cultivate gardens that burst with life! Cultivating healthy soil is the foundation for flourishing plants. By understanding natural methods, you can build a living ecosystem that nourishes your veggies. A rich, organic soil is alive with beneficial microbes and organisms that release essential nutrients for your plants to thrive.
- Mulch: The lifeblood of any thriving organic garden. Incorporate compost regularly to enrich soil structure and fertility.
- Vermicompost: These natural fertilizers deliver a concentrated dose of nutrients that plants crave.
- Green Manure: Plant cover crops to protect your soil between plantings. They supply vital organic matter and suppress weeds.
Conserve moisture by applying mulch to retain soil moisture and reduce evaporation.
